ENVIRONMENTAL SCIENCES

Environmental engineering relates to the application of scientific principles (e.g., biology and chemistry) to prevent or solve environmental problems. Such problems often concern preserving natural resources and protecting human health. These days, environmental engineers are also active in developing the clean energy technologies of tomorrow.
